中文摘要 | 燃料油的流動點為燃料油的重要性質,尤其在低溫環境下的運送、輸儲時特別重 要,因此本文依據ASTM d97及CNS 3484之石油產品流動點標準測試方法,探討測試條件對流 動點測試結果的影響,並進一步研究燃料油中滲配普柴對流動點降低的效果,由試驗結果可 知: 測試條件中,油料是否有預熱,對燃料油流動點的測試結果影響很大,而且燃料油預熱 後,其流動點大部分會提高,甚至提高18℃;摻配普柴後,可以降低燃料油的流動點,但降 低的幅度並不會與摻配量成正比,燃料油流動點若在+9℃以下時,摻配20%的普柴,即可將 流動點降至+3℃。 |
英文摘要 | Pour point is an important property for the fuel oil. Waxy fuel oil can cause serious handling problems when subjected to low temperatures during a pipeline shutdown or after storage in tanks. Pour point was tested according ASTM D97 or CNS 3484. The effect of operation conditions on pour point was investigated. Fuel oil blending with regular diesel to lower pour point was also studied. The testing results were: Pour point was influenced by operation conditions. It was almost raised when the fuel oil had been preheated. Pour point of fuel oil could be drop by blending regular diesel. When the fuel oil pour point was lower than -9℃, pour point could be drop to less than +3℃ by blending 20% regular diesel. |
